J

Jen Wu

10 vor wenigen Monaten

The Ocean Pearl Retreat is a great hotel in India....

The Ocean Pearl Retreat is a great hotel in India. The staff was friendly, the rooms were clean, and the location was perfect. I would highly recommend staying here if you're visiting India.

Bemerkungen:

Keine Kommentare